Warburg/I Tatti Joint Fellowship

MultinationalPostdocEntry ID: PR-69891

This unique fellowship provides scholars with the opportunity to explore the intersections of the history of science, knowledge, and technology in early modern Italy. The fellowship is split between two renowned institutions: the Warburg Institute in London for the fall term and Villa I Tatti in Florence for the spring term.

Fellows gain access to the outstanding collections of both institutions and contribute to their intellectual communities. The program encourages innovative research into the cultural, intellectual, and art history of the Renaissance, particularly in the Italian context.

Fellowship Duration:

  • Fall term: At the Warburg Institute, London
  • Spring term: At Villa I Tatti, Florence

Eligibility Requirements

  • Candidates must hold a Ph.D.
  • Early and mid-career scholars are eligible.
  • Applicants must demonstrate research fluency in English and at least reading proficiency in Italian.
  • Research projects must relate to the themes of the fellowship: history of science, knowledge, and technology in early modern Italy.
